What are Xfinity Diecast Cars?
Xfinity diecast cars are miniature replicas of the race cars that compete in the NASCAR Xfinity Series, a popular stock car racing series. These collectibles are highly sought after by motorsport enthusiasts and collectors alike, offering a tangible connection to the excitement and competition of Xfinity Series racing. Typically produced at various scales, the most common being 1:64 and 1:24, diecast cars accurately replicate the paint schemes, sponsor logos, and even the intricate details of the actual race cars. They are generally made using die-casting, a manufacturing process that involves injecting molten metal into molds to create the car’s body and other components. These miniature versions capture the essence of the Xfinity Series, making them a popular hobby and a great way to celebrate the sport.

Scale and Size of the Cars
The scale of a diecast car refers to the ratio of its size to the actual race car. The most popular scales in Xfinity diecast collecting are 1:64 and 1:24. A 1:64 scale car is 1/64th the size of the real car, and a 1:24 scale car is 1/24th the size. 1:24 scale cars offer a higher level of detail and are great for showcasing individual cars, however they require more space and are often more expensive. 1:64 scale cars are more economical, easier to store, and allow for larger collections without requiring a lot of display space. You should consider the space you have available, your budget, and the level of detail you desire when deciding on a scale.
Material and Build Quality
The material and build quality of a diecast car significantly impact its appearance, durability, and value. High-quality diecast cars typically feature a metal body, often made of zinc alloy, which gives them a substantial feel and contributes to their durability. The paint quality is also crucial; look for cars with smooth, vibrant paint jobs that accurately reflect the original car’s design. Detailed features such as sponsor logos, decals, and interior components also indicate a higher build quality. Inspecting the car for any defects, such as misaligned parts or imperfections in the paint, will help you assess its quality. Investing in well-made cars ensures that your collection will last and potentially increase in value over time.
Rarity and Value

The rarity and value of Xfinity diecast cars are affected by factors such as limited production runs, special editions, and the popularity of the driver or team. Limited-edition cars, often produced to commemorate a specific race win or driver achievement, are generally more valuable than standard releases. Special editions, which might include unique paint schemes or additional details, also tend to command higher prices. The popularity of the driver or team significantly impacts a car’s value; cars featuring fan-favorite drivers or successful teams are often more desirable. Collectors should research the production numbers, the car’s condition, and the current market prices to evaluate a diecast car’s value. Websites like eBay and specialized diecast car forums can provide valuable insights into pricing and market trends.

Preserving Your Collection

Properly preserving your Xfinity diecast cars is essential to maintain their value and condition. Start by storing your cars in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ures. These conditions can damage paint and decals over time. Consider using display cases or protective boxes to shield your cars from dust, moisture, and accidental damage. Dust your cars regularly with a soft cloth or brush to prevent buildup. Avoid handling the cars excessively, as fingerprints can damage the paint. With consistent care and attention, you can ensure that your collection remains in excellent condition for years to come, preserving the value of your investment.
